    It's not really that hard to do, but it is a little bit of a pain in the butt. You already have the seat out, that's half the battle.

    If you can order new seat covers and seat foam, i suggest giving it a shot.
    Un do the bull rings, remove seat cover. More bull rings, remove seat foam. You might have to un bolt a couple things. Get a set of pliers designed for those bull rings.
